My Local Municipal Property Taxes

We get them twice a year, once in the summer and once in the winter. And every year they go higher and higher with no end in sight.

I'm sure compared to some neighborhoods, these $3K in yearly taxes are no big deal, but I'm not a big money guy. I make enough to feed my family and take care of their needs, but anything beyond this saved and invested. There are no exemptions or credits. You pay or you are evicted.

The Biggest Costs to the Taxpayer, SUMMER AND WINTER:

Schools$1036.0035%
Police$532.0018%
Fire$416.0014%
Gov. Operation$358.0012%
Libraries$262.009%
Various$393.0012%

Meanwhile... our roads!

These photos were taken right down the street. The road has been patched with bubblegum asphalt patches for decades and it shows. The whole road needs to be taken out and resurfaced.

The Apology letter brings up roads: because they know people are going to ask. Roads are terrible around here.

What about Roads? Roads are under the jurisdiction of the county. Except for voter approved Special Assessments (SAD), road dollars come from the State and are funded mostly by the gas tax and car registrations.

Education before Infrastructure

When we pay our property taxes, 35% goes towards schools and 0% goes towards roads and other infrastructure.

32% goes towards Fire and Police, while 12% goes towards operating the local government!

9% goes towards libraries, while 0.01% goes towards Veterans!
